Incident
Sergeant Cernoch succumbed to injuries sustained four days earlier when he was struck by a vehicle while directing traffic. He had observed several fire trucks trying to maneuver through traffic at FM 2218 and FM 1640. He began directing traffic to allow the fire trucks to pass. After the last fire track passed he began walking back to his patrol car when he was struck from behind by another vehicle. Sergeant Cernoch had been with the agency for two years.
